Key Segmentation Insights Illuminating Market Opportunities
The segmentation of the antistatic silicone-free release film market reveals a multifaceted structure that drives tailored solutions across various applications, material types, end-user industries, product types, and thickness variations. When examined by application, sectors ranging from Aerospace and Defense to Electronics and Electrical, Labels and Graphics, and Medical and Pharmaceutical have distinct requirements; within these domains, specialized sub-segments such as protective masking and structural composites in aerospace, flexible displays, insulation films and printed circuit boards in electronics, adhesive labels, digital printing, and packaging labels in graphics, as well as blister packs, medical sensors, and transdermal patches in medical applications, provide a clear picture of how differentiated technologies serve specialized purposes. Looking at the market through the lens of material type, significant diversity is seen in polyethylene, polypropylene, and polyvinyl chloride films; the former further splits into high-density and low-density polyethylene, the latter offers variations such as biaxially oriented as well as cast polypropylene, and even polyvinyl chloride distinguishes itself into flexible and rigid forms. The segmentation by end-user industry covers an array of sectors ranging from automotive to consumer goods, healthcare, and industrial automation, each with its focused subcategories like protection films and vehicle interiors in automotive, household and personal care products in consumer markets, as well as medical equipment and pharmaceutical packaging in healthcare, rounded off by specialized manufacturing processes and surface protection in the industrial arena. Additionally, product classifications into double sided and single sided films, with their further distinctions of opaque and transparent for the former and glossy finish and matte finish for the latter, and the stratification by film thickness into ranges such as up to 20 microns, 21-40 microns, and above 40 microns, provide deep insights that enable precise market targeting. Key Companies Insights Driving Market Innovation and Growth
Industry pioneers have long influenced the course of the antistatic silicone-free release film market by continuously pushing boundaries in material science and product engineering. Prominent companies such as 3M Company, Cheever Specialty Paper & Film, and DowDuPont Inc. have combined decades of expertise with a focus on innovation to cater to evolving customer demands. The steady contributions from LINTEC Corporation and Mitsubishi Chemical Corporation serve as a testament to the importance of targeted R&D efforts, while Momentive Performance Materials Inc. and Nitto Denko Corporation have successfully implemented advanced manufacturing solutions that enhance product performance. The commitment to quality and reliability is further underscored by Polyplex Corporation Limited and Saint-Gobain Performance Plastics Corporation, with Sappi Limited and Schweitzer-Mauduit International, Inc. (SWM) playing critical roles in ensuring market leadership. Additionally, SKC Co., Ltd., Toray Industries, Inc., and Tredegar Corporation round out an elite group of industry leaders whose strategies reflect a harmonious blend of innovation, quality control, and market foresight.
